He has an argument Cedric “Cornbread” Maxwell had an interesting career. He's from Kinston - he was one of the earliest NBA players to emerge from there - and led UNCC to the 1977 Final Four at a time when that was essentially a miraculous accomplishment.

On the Friday edition, Howard Beck welcomes Celtics legend and broadcaster Cedric “Cornbread” Maxwell to discuss his new book, “If These Walls Could Talk: Boston Celtics,” which covers his playing career through the present.

Long-time former Celtic and 1981 NBA Finals MVP Cedric Maxwell isn’t against the idea of a Jaylen Brown trade. He is just vehemently against the idea of sending Jaylen Brown to the Philadelphia 76ers and receiving Ben Simmons in return.
